CareToConnect
概要
CareToConnect は、介護者と介護を必要とする人々をつなぐ革新的なプラットフォームです。このプラットフォームは、高齢者、障害を持つ人々、または病気から回復中の人々の特定のニーズ、好み、場所に基づいて、AIを活用して介護者をマッチングします。このプロジェクトは、[日本のハッカソン名] ハッカソンに提出されました。
インスピレーション
CareToConnectのアイデアは、私たちが高齢化社会に直面する中で、介護を必要とする人々と介護者を効率的に結びつけることが重要であると感じたことに由来しています。AI技術を活用することで、個々のニーズに応じた最適なマッチングを実現し、介護の質を向上させたいと考えました。
機能
- AIによるマッチング: CareToConnect は、機械学習アルゴリズムを使用して、介護者と介護を必要とする人々を、経験、利用可能時間、場所などの要因に基づいてマッチングします。
- ユーザーフレンドリーなインターフェース: プラットフォームは直感的で使いやすく、クリーンでレスポンシブなUIを提供します。
- リアルタイム通知: 新しいマッチ、メッセージ、更新情報について、ユーザーに瞬時に通知が届きます。
- セキュアな通信: 介護者と介護を必要とする人々の間のすべての通信は暗号化され、セキュアに保たれます。
- 多言語サポート: プラットフォームは日本語を含む複数の言語をサポートしており、幅広いユーザーベースに対応します。
構築方法
- フロントエンド: React.js, TypeScript
- バックエンド: Node.js, Express.js
- データベース: MongoDB
- AI/ML: TensorFlow, Scikit-learn
- ホスティング: Google Cloud
- API: Google Maps API, Twilio API
直面した課題
- AIモデルの最適化: 様々な要因を考慮に入れたマッチングアルゴリズムの開発には、多くの試行錯誤が必要でした。
- ユーザビリティの確保: 多機能でありながら、直感的な操作が可能なUIを実現するために、多くのユーザーテストを行いました。
- リアルタイム通信の実装: 安全かつスムーズにリアルタイム通知を提供するために、通信の安定性を確保するのが難しい点でした。
誇りに思える成果
- 初期のアイデアから実際に動作するプロトタイプを短期間で構築できたこと。
- マッチング精度を高めるためのAIアルゴリズムの最適化に成功したこと。
- 多言語対応とセキュアな通信を実現し、幅広いユーザーにとって利用しやすいプラットフォームを提供できたこと。
学んだこと
- AIを活用したマッチングアルゴリズムの設計と最適化の重要性を学びました。
- ユーザーのニーズを深く理解し、直感的で使いやすいUI/UXを提供することの大切さを実感しました。
- 複雑なシステムを構築する際のチームワークの重要性と、迅速な課題解決のための効果的なコミュニケーションを学びました。
CareToConnect の今後の展望
今後、CareToConnectは以下のような方向で進化させていく予定です:
- さらなるAIアルゴリズムの改善: より精度の高いマッチングを実現するために、AIモデルの継続的な改良を行います。
- 新機能の追加: ビデオ通話機能や、介護計画の自動作成機能など、利用者の利便性を向上させる新機能を追加します。
- モバイルアプリの開発: より多くのユーザーがアクセスできるように、iOSおよびAndroid向けのモバイルアプリを開発します。
Built With
- gcp
- python
Log in or sign up for Devpost to join the conversation.